Brock Lesnar re-signs with WWE

In an unexpected move that has continued the swerve of events that happened during the weekend, WWE Chairman and CEO Vince McMahon announced today that Universal Champion Brock Lesnar has re-signed with WWE. The news was sent to the newswire via a press release.

Lesnar had made it very clear that he would be pursuing a UFC career after WrestleMania and that might still happen depending on the type of agreement the two have reached. Lesnar retained the Universal title last night in a match that was widely expected to go the other way.

Dana White said this weekend that Lesnar is also under a UFC deal as he signed a multi-fight deal with the company when he returned to UFC 200…while also under a WWE contract.

Brock Lesnar’s next appearance is scheduled for the Greatest Royal Rumble event, where he will compete against Roman Reigns in a steel cage match for the Universal Title at the King Abdullah Sports City Stadium in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ia on Friday, April 27, at 7PM local time.

No details where given as to how long the new deal is for but a few months ago it was revealed that WWE can retain Lesnar’s services until at least August. Or perhaps it’s only till the Greatest Royal Rumble event!
